summ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/nouveau/nvkm/engine/fifo
Commit message (Expand)AuthorAgeFilesLines
* Merge tag 'drm-next-2024-01-15-1' of git://anongit.freedesktop.org/drm/drmLinus Torvalds2024-01-172-1/+5
|\
| * nouveau/gsp: handle engines in runl without nonstall interrupts.Dave Airlie2024-01-152-1/+5
* | Merge tag 'drm-next-2024-01-10' of git://anongit.freedesktop.org/drm/drmLinus Torvalds2024-01-121-1/+0
|\|
| * Merge v6.7-rc3 into drm-nextDaniel Vetter2023-11-281-1/+1
| |\
| * | drm/nouveau/fifo: Remove duplicated include in chan.cYang Li2023-11-221-1/+0
* | | nouveau/gsp: free userd allocation.Dave Airlie2024-01-051-0/+1
| |/ |/|
* | nouveau/gsp: allocate enough space for all channel ids.Dave Airlie2023-11-211-1/+1
|/
* nouveau/gsp: move to 535.113.01Dave Airlie2023-11-031-10/+10
* nouveau: fix r535 build on 32-bit arm.Dave Airlie2023-10-311-1/+1
* drm/nouveau/ofa/r535: initial supportBen Skeggs2023-10-312-0/+2
* drm/nouveau/nvjpg/r535: initial supportBen Skeggs2023-10-312-0/+2
* drm/nouveau/nvenc/r535: initial supportBen Skeggs2023-10-311-0/+1
* drm/nouveau/nvdec/r535: initial supportBen Skeggs2023-10-312-1/+95
* drm/nouveau/gr/r535: initial supportBen Skeggs2023-10-311-0/+34
* drm/nouveau/ce/r535: initial supportBen Skeggs2023-10-312-0/+28
* drm/nouveau/fifo/r535: initial supportBen Skeggs2023-10-316-4/+527
* drm/nouveau/fifo/tu102-: prepare for GSP-RMBen Skeggs2023-10-319-22/+64
* drm/nouveau/fifo/ga100-: add per-runlist nonstall intr handlingBen Skeggs2023-07-064-29/+70
* drm/nouveau/fifo/ga100-: remove individual runlists rather than failing oneinitBen Skeggs2023-07-061-11/+35
* drm/nouveau/fifo: return ERR_PTR from nvkm_runl_new()Ben Skeggs2023-07-061-2/+2
* drm/nouveau/fifo: set nvkm_engn_cgrp_get storage-class-specifier to staticTom Rix2023-03-161-1/+1
* drm/nouveau/fifo: set gf100_fifo_nonstall_block_dump storage-class-specifier ...Tom Rix2023-03-161-1/+1
* drm/nouveau/fifo: expose function to read engine ctxsw statusBen Skeggs2022-11-091-0/+16
* drm/nouveau/engine: add HAL for engine-specific rc reset procedureBen Skeggs2022-11-091-2/+2
* drm/nouveau/fifo/ga100-: initial supportBen Skeggs2022-11-097-270/+602
* drm/nouveau/fifo: add new channel classesBen Skeggs2022-11-0945-1500/+357
* drm/nouveau/fifo: add new engine object handlingBen Skeggs2022-11-0922-228/+94
* drm/nouveau/fifo: add new engine context handlingBen Skeggs2022-11-0938-921/+382
* drm/nouveau/fifo: add RAMFC info to nvkm_chan_funcBen Skeggs2022-11-0928-321/+481
* drm/nouveau/fifo: add USERD info to nvkm_chan_funcBen Skeggs2022-11-0922-113/+147
* drm/nouveau/fifo: add RAMIN info to nvkm_chan_funcBen Skeggs2022-11-0915-18/+62
* drm/nouveau/fifo: add common runlist controlBen Skeggs2022-11-0934-504/+283
* drm/nouveau/fifo: add common channel recoveryBen Skeggs2022-11-0919-605/+559
* drm/nouveau/fifo: kill channel on NV_PPBDMA_INTR_1_CTXNOTVALIDBen Skeggs2022-11-093-0/+30
* drm/nouveau/fifo: kill channel on a selection of PBDMA errorsBen Skeggs2022-11-091-3/+3
* drm/nouveau/fifo: add chan/cgrp preempt()Ben Skeggs2022-11-0919-86/+102
* drm/nouveau/fifo: add chan start()/stop()Ben Skeggs2022-11-0926-105/+187
* drm/nouveau/fifo: add chan bind()/unbind()Ben Skeggs2022-11-0917-37/+115
* drm/nouveau/fifo: add runlist block()/allow()Ben Skeggs2022-11-0913-14/+95
* drm/nouveau/fifo: add runlist wait()Ben Skeggs2022-11-0914-32/+98
* drm/nouveau/fifo: add new engine context trackingBen Skeggs2022-11-095-8/+288
* drm/nouveau/fifo: add new channel lookup interfacesBen Skeggs2022-11-097-74/+113
* drm/nouveau/fifo: merge mmu fault handlers togetherBen Skeggs2022-11-0914-335/+183
* drm/nouveau/fifo: move PBDMA intr to runqBen Skeggs2022-11-098-102/+84
* drm/nouveau/fifo: move PBDMA init to runqBen Skeggs2022-11-0915-74/+36
* drm/nouveau/fifo: program NV_PFIFO_FB_TIMEOUT on initBen Skeggs2022-11-092-0/+2
* drm/nouveau/fifo: tidy global PBDMA initBen Skeggs2022-11-0914-32/+52
* drm/nouveau/fifo: tidy up non-stall intr handlingBen Skeggs2022-11-0919-116/+88
* drm/nouveau/fifo: use explicit intr interfacesBen Skeggs2022-11-097-79/+95
* drm/nouveau/fifo: use runlist engine info to lookup engine classesBen Skeggs2022-11-0921-145/+35